Early Life and Childhood

Susie Moss was born as Susie Paine in 1953 in Hong Kong, during a time when the city was still a British colony. Her upbringing was shaped by an international environment, cultural diversity, and a family with strong business connections. This early exposure to both social grace and professional discipline played a major role in shaping her personality.

Her father worked as a wine and spirits merchant, while her mother was employed by the Rootes Motor Group, a well-known British automotive company. Because of her mother’s professional role, the family had indirect ties to the automotive world long before Susie became part of racing history herself. This connection would later prove surprisingly meaningful.

One of the most interesting details of her childhood is that she first met Stirling Moss when she was just five years old. At the time, he was already an international racing superstar visiting Hong Kong with his then-wife. Susie was still a child, unaware that decades later, she would become his life partner. That early meeting became a beautiful footnote in what would later become one of motorsport’s most admired love stories.

Love Story with Stirling Moss

The love story of Susie and Stirling Moss is one of the most memorable relationships in British motorsport history. Although they first met when she was a child, their romance began years later when she moved to London as a young woman.

Interestingly, Stirling briefly dated Susie’s older sister Tina before becoming close friends with Susie herself. Over time, friendship turned into romance, and the bond between them grew stronger. Their relationship was built on trust, humor, understanding, and genuine companionship rather than celebrity glamour.

They married in 1980, and at the time of their wedding, Susie was four months pregnant with their son, Elliot. Their marriage lasted for four decades and remained one of deep loyalty and emotional closeness. Stirling himself once said that he simply could not function without Susie, praising her for organizing his life, supporting his travels, and keeping everything running smoothly. It was clear to everyone that she was the center of his world.

Life as Lady Susie Moss

When Stirling Moss received his knighthood in 1999, Susie officially became Lady Susie Moss. However, despite the title and public recognition, she remained grounded and practical. She never chased fame and believed that the spotlight belonged to Stirling.

She played a major role in managing their daily life and professional commitments. From organizing travel schedules to handling social engagements, interviews, and appearances, Susie became the structure behind Stirling’s continued public life after retirement. She also helped manage the family’s property business and financial affairs.

People within the motorsport world often described her as the “powerhouse behind Sir Stirling.” She attended events with him, supported him through interviews, and quietly made sure everything worked. Even when his memory was affected by earlier injuries, she was there to guide, support, and protect him. Her role was never secondary—it was essential.

Final Years and Emotional Loss

In the later years of Stirling Moss’s life, Susie became his greatest support system. After his health declined, she cared for him with extraordinary dedication. She remained by his side through illness, aging, and the emotional challenges that followed retirement and health struggles.

When Stirling passed away in April 2020, Susie was deeply affected. Friends and family said she never truly recovered from the loss. Her sister Tina later shared that Susie had died of a “broken heart,” a statement that reflected the extraordinary closeness of their relationship.

She was rarely seen in public after his death, except for a moving appearance during Goodwood’s special tribute to Stirling in 2022. Her own passing in March 2023 felt to many like the closing of a chapter in motorsport history. The love story had come full circle.

Net Worth and Financial Legacy

Lady Susie Moss lived with financial stability, but she was never known for flashy luxury or celebrity-style extravagance. Her life reflected class, discretion, and long-term planning rather than public displays of wealth.

Stirling Moss reportedly left an estate of around £22 million, much of which passed to Lady Susie. Later reports also discussed Lady Susie’s own estate, estimated at around £27.8 million, reflecting years of careful financial management, property investments, and inherited family assets.
